Output 5181d28db146ba3780d660c2442271ffac7f572374a3763b726988e2d69b8dd5:0

value
1534000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 36861e65467d15e7024facbedf6e93233a03b940 OP_EQUAL
address
36fK5dp9isguW9Qp4xzQUVoRmTrMyzBn3s
transaction
5181d28db146ba3780d660c2442271ffac7f572374a3763b726988e2d69b8dd5
confirmations
369045
spent
true